From 717c5f6963f57ef01f707f5e6fa7ff6a37ce7240 Mon Sep 17 00:00:00 2001 From: Michael Pavone Date: Mon, 28 Jan 2019 19:24:04 -0800 Subject: Fix zero flag calculation in CPU DSL --- Makefile | 8 ++++++++ 1 file changed, 8 insertions(+) (limited to 'Makefile') diff --git a/Makefile b/Makefile index 8a5b397..1bc741d 100644 --- a/Makefile +++ b/Makefile @@ -159,7 +159,12 @@ TRANSOBJS+= gen_x86.o backend_x86.o endif endif +ifdef NEW_CORE +Z80OBJS=z80.o +CFLAGS+= -DNEW_CORE +else Z80OBJS=z80inst.o z80_to_x86.o +endif AUDIOOBJS=ym2612.o psg.o wave.o CONFIGOBJS=config.o tern.o util.o paths.o NUKLEAROBJS=$(FONT) nuklear_ui/blastem_nuklear.o nuklear_ui/sfnt.o controller_info.o @@ -295,6 +300,9 @@ offsets : offsets.c z80_to_x86.h m68k_core.h vos_prog_info : vos_prog_info.o vos_program_module.o $(CC) -o vos_prog_info vos_prog_info.o vos_program_module.o + +%.c : %.cpu + ./cpu_dsl.py $< > $@ %.o : %.S $(CC) -c -o $@ $< -- cgit v1.2.3